Stockholm, 23 May 2023 – The mining company Eurobattery Minerals AB (Nordic Growth Market: “BAT” and Börse Stuttgart: “EBM”; in short: “EBM”, “Eurobattery” or “the Company”) today published its 2022 annual report.

Please note that this press release is a correction since the previous press release sent out did not include information regarding the specific information in the auditor’s report as included below as well as a comment from the company.

Significant uncertainty regarding the going concern assumption 
Without prejudice to my opinion above, I would like to draw attention to the statement in the Directors’ Report that the company is dependent on further capital injections in 2023 to ensure its continued operation. 

The Board is negotiating with external stakeholders for a long-term solution to strengthen the company’s liquidity and equity. It is the Board’s assessment that there are good opportunities for continued financing. 

The above indicates that there is a material uncertainty, which may cast significant doubt on the company’s ability to continue as a going concern.

Eurobattery Minerals comment to the auditors report
The auditors’ comment is based on the fact that Eurobattery Minerals is a growth company and is financed through external capital. In April 2023, the company announced that it will receive approximately SEK 17.4 million through warrant redemption. Further, in the first quarter of 2023, the company announced the completion of the pre-feasibility study for its Finnish Hautalampi mining project. The study concludes that with a conservative metal price, and a total capital expenditure of EUR 65.1 million (excluding contingency), the payback period is 4.6 years, with an anticipated 12 years of mining operations. Considering the recent development of the company and completed issues, negotiations with potential off-takers and partners in light of and positive results from its project in Finland, the Board of Directors believes that the prospects are very good to continue to develop the business.

Stockholm, 15 May 2023 – The mining company Eurobattery Minerals AB (Nordic Growth Market: “BAT” and Börse Stuttgart: “EBM”; in short: “EBM”, “Eurobattery” or “the Company”), is pleased to announce that the FinnCobalt Oy’s Hautalampi ore reserves and minerals resources reserves have been classified in the highest categories as viable mining projects in the United Nations Framework Classification for Resources (UNFC). Eurobattery Minerals owns 40 % of FinnCobalt Oy and Hautalampi project and has decided to acquire additional 30 %.

Achieving the highest UN classification is a very significant proof of the potential of our Hautalampi project to supply the European market with responsibly mined battery minerals”, said Roberto García Martínez, CEO of Eurobattery Minerals.

UNFC is an international scheme for the classification, management and reporting of energy, mineral, and raw material resources. The UNFC classification complies with the European Commission’s Raw Materials Proposal: The Critical Raw Materials Act published by the European Commission on 16th of March 2023. The proposal suggests that each EU country should classify its minerals reserves according to the United Nations Framework Classification for Resources. The Hautalampi UNFC actual classification was originally done by Geological Survey of Finland (GTK).

The information in the report “Hautalampi Ore Reserves and Mineral Resources classification according to UNFC-2019 and bridging to the JORC 2012-Code” refers to ore reserves and mineral resources statement prepared by AFRY Finland Oy (7th of March 2023) transferred to the UNFC-classification.

The report is prepared by Dr. Hannu Makkonen (EurGeol), Suomen Malmitutkimus Oy who has also been team member preparing the guidance documentation (180212_A_guidance_for_the_application_of_the_UNFC) for UNFC. Dr. Makkonen owns no shares in FinnCobalt Oy or Eurobattery Minerals AB.

Stockholm, 4 April 2023 – The mining company Eurobattery Minerals AB (Nordic Growth Market: “BAT” and Börse Stuttgart: “EBM”; in short: “EBM”, “Eurobattery” or “the Company”) carried out a rights issue of units with subscription period from 7 December to 21 December 2022 (the “Rights issue”) consisting of shares and warrants of series TO3 (the “Warrants”). Those who subscribed in the Rights issue during the subscription period thereby received for each (1) unit one (1) new share in the Company and one (1) Warrant. Each (1) Warrant entailed the right to subscribe for one (1) new share in Eurobattery at a subscription price of SEK 2.44 per share. The subscription period extended until 31 March 2023 and a total of 7,134,746 Warrants were used for subscription of shares in the Company, corresponding to a subscription rate of approximately 57.1 per cent. The Company will thereby receive proceeds of approximately SEK 17.4 million before issue costs. The issue proceeds will be used for further investments in the Corcel and Hautalampi projects as well as for financial flexibility to enable future potentially interesting M&A possibilities.

Number of shares and share capital
Through the share issue the Company will receive gross proceeds of approximately SEK 17.4 million. The number of shares will increase by 7,134,746 shares, from 26,012,240 shares to 33,146,986 shares, when the new shares are registered by the Swedish Companies Registration Office. The share capital will increase by SEK 7,134,746, from SEK 26,012,240 to SEK 33,146,986, which implies a dilution of approximately 21.5 per cent.

Stockholm, 27 March 2023 – The mining company Eurobattery Minerals AB (Nordic Growth Market: “BAT” and Börse Stuttgart: “EBM“; in short: “EBM”, “Eurobattery” or “the Company”) received the first results from the research partnership with Uppsala University in collaboration with AGH University of Science and Technology in Krakow, Poland. The results outline new methods for large-scale extraction of rare earth elements (REEs) in its Fetsjön project in Sweden. REEs are critical raw materials for the battery industry & new energy solutions. With almost 100% imports from outside the EU, the region has set a target to increase its self-sufficiency.

Key points

“These are extremely exciting results from our joint research project. According to previous analyses, we know that our Fetsjön project, and bordering Rönnberget, have large occurrences of REEs. As these first results suggest, with a close to 100% recovery rate, this would mean that we have a very significant rare earth elements deposit in hand, where we could apply a new revolutionary recovery method,” said Roberto García Martínez, CEO of Eurobattery Minerals.  

Based on drill core samples from Eurobattery Minerals Fetsjön prospect area in northern Sweden (see appendix 1 for more details about Fetsjön and Rönnberget), the scientists have performed a detailed mineralogical and geochemical study of shales and identified the minerals carrying REEs, mainly apatite. Due to its composition, the Fetsjön carbonate-apatite shale is particularly well suited for leaching REEs by modern methods according to the scientists.

The Uppsala-Krakow team has developed a new, low-cost, and efficient method for beneficiation of REEs from apatites and similar mineralization (please see appendix 2 for more details) to obtain as high as 100% of the REEs from the Fetsjön deposits containing apatites, carbonate minerals, and other REE carriers. Further to this, the process identified is very efficient both from a cost and time perspective as it enables the extraction of REEs using only chemical treatment at low temperatures, thus avoiding the step of mechanical pretreatment and heating. Furthermore, the low-temperature treatment means that the chemical can be recycled and reused again.

“REEs consist of scandium, yttrium, and the lanthanides which are critical components for electrification, so there is a huge demand for raw materials. However, extracting REEs, particularly from apatites, is often very challenging. Therefore, I am excited about the preliminary results from our project showing that our new approach allows obtaining such high percentages and do it solely with chemical treatment of the carbonate-apatite rock,” said Prof. Jaroslaw Majka at Uppsala University. 

EU classifies REEs as critical raw materials; today, the region is almost 100% dependent on imports. EU is therefore pushing for more European recovery of REEs. 

“In this context, Eurobattery Minerals, its project in Fetsjön and the research collaboration play a significant role in increasing Europe’s self-sufficiency of responsibly mined battery minerals,” said Roberto García Martínez. 

The project will now continue with additional tests on detailed characterization. Further, the parties are investigating the opportunity for a large-scale pilot plant in the near future.  

The research project is conducted by Prof. Jaroslaw Majka at Uppsala University and Prof. Maciej Manecki at AGH University of Science and Technology in Krakow supported by Ph.D. candidate Julia Sordyl representing both universities.

Stockholm, 22 March 2023 – The mining company Eurobattery Minerals AB (Nordic Growth Market: “BAT” and Börse Stuttgart: “EBM”; in short: “EBM”, “Eurobattery” or “the Company”), today announces that FinnCobalt Oy has submitted Hautalampi-projects environmental impact assessment (EIA) update report to the North Karelia Centre for Economic Development, Transport, and the Environment (“ELY-centre “) for official review as part of the assessment. Eurobattery Minerals owns 40 % of FinnCobalt Oy and Hautalampi project and has decided to acquire additional 30 %.

“Completing the environmental impact assessment is critical in our journey to mine battery minerals in Hautalampi, and to do it responsibly. Following this, our team in Finland will immediately proceed with the environmental permit application”, said Roberto García Martínez, CEO of Eurobattery Minerals. 

The recently updated EIA assessment will present the most updated status of the Hautalampi mine project’s environment, the environmental effects of the assessed options, their significance, and a comparison of the assessed options. The now-delivered update gives detailed information about the project’s effect on the groundwater level, bedrock subsidence, blasting vibrations and discharge water quality, and impact on the receiving watercourse. Also, the project mass and water usage balance have been updated to reflect the current planning status.  

The report comprises two different options for the tailings storage facility. Envineer Oy has compiled the assessment together with FinnCobalt Oy’s personnel and other consultants.

The EIA procedure commenced in December 2020 when the EIA program was submitted to the authorities. The EIA assessment and recent updates have been drafted based on the EIA program and the competent authority’s official statements on the program.

The EIA procedure will continue with a public hearing and will be concluded by the authorities’ official reasoned conclusion, which is due latest 4 months from filing the EIA. FinnCobalt has informed Eurobattery Minerals AB that it will immediately proceed with the environmental permit application.
